One of the best parts of the PNW? Mountains covered in giant evergreens. It gives a nice variation to every flight, you can fly up a mountain, drop a huge cliff, scrape along a talus field, then freestyle a massive pines. All in one battery. What more could you ask for???

A break in the clouds, but not enough time to fly. It might look clear for a minute, but then the next minute you're engulfed in white. Flying long range with changing weather is never a good idea. Unless you want to lose your gear. The rainy 4 mile hike up here was beautiful. But despite waiting an hour in the drizzle, the sun didn't want to poke its head out. Get out there any explore!!! I hear too often "there's nothing cool around where I live" and that's absolutely never true. There's incredible nature and more, no matter where you are. You just have to be willing to spend the time to find it. When I go out to fly, I probably spend twice as much time in my car just exploring back roads than I do actually flyings. If you cant drive? Grab a bike! If you can't bike? Start walking! No one's going to bring the cool stuff to you, you have to go get it!
